Sick children benefit from B.C. senior’s ‘corny’ birthday
Gary Hee decided his 82nd birthday in July was going to be corny and was going to make a difference.
He purchased Chilliwack corn which he sold at a couple of different sites. Hee, who lives on the Surrey/Langley border, purchased a lot of corn – 200 dozen or 2,400 cobs – dubbing his project the Chilliwack Corn Express. And it’s been selling well.
